A fabulous period home. Listed Grade II, stylish conversion of former Tallet Barn set on the edge of this idyllic village in the heart of the Cotswolds.
Turville Barns reflect a collection of former agricultural buildings that have been Listed Grade II for their historical interest, the development was sympathetically converted in the 1980s to offer a collection of fine homes individually each embracing many period features.
Tallet Barn, comprises an attached period conversion, traditionally constructed of natural stone, offering well-presented accommodation displayed over two floors. The fabulous home briefly comprises entrance hall, cloakroom (not installed), spacious sitting room with wood burning stove, dual aspect, open plan stairwell and doors to study and rear garden. The study offers shelved bookcases, window to garden.
The kitchen is open plan, accommodating dining and soft seating areas. Fitted with a good range of base and wall mounted units, affording ample storage. Double oven Aga. Glazed doors opening onto the paved terrace. The ground floor further encompasses a good sized utility room.
To the first floor, the house offers four double bedrooms, access off the spacious landing. The principal bedroom enjoys a newly installed en suite shower room with WC. The family bathroom completes the internal accommodation.

Outside
Set behind five bar gates, the property is approached onto a gravelled driveway affording parking. Bound by established planting. To the rear, the gardens are laid to lawn looking onto mature trees. A paved terrace lies adjacent to the rear. Located opposite the property lies a large double garage (41 sq m) with parking to the front.
General Information
The property is freehold offering vacant possession upon completion. All main services are connected, with the exception of gas. Council Tax band ‘G’, charges 2026/27 £3,929.77. EPC exempt. Local authority, Cotswold District Council.
Eastleach is situated in an area of Outstanding Natural Beauty. Sitting on the banks of the River Leach, just a short drive from Burford, Fairford and Lechlade, each with a range of local shopping facilities. The village is located well away from all main roads and has a village hall (with children’s playground), two Norman churches, a very good public house.
The beautiful surrounding countryside typifies the Cotswolds and has many enjoyable walks. Cirencester, Swindon, Oxford and Cheltenham are the main shopping and cultural centres for the area. There is access to the M4 at Junction 15 about 15 miles to the south.
